Fire-fighting cable trays must be fire-resistant cable trays

Yes, cable trays used in fire-fighting systems generally need to be fire-resistant or fireproof to ensure operational integrity and prevent fire propagation.Fire Resistance NecessityCable trays in fire-fighting systems carry critical power and control circuits that must remain functional during a fire. Using fireproof or fire-resistant trays helps prevent the spread of flames, smoke, and toxic gases, and ensures that fire-fighting equipment continues to operate under emergency conditions . Standard trays without fire protection may fail quickly, allowing fire to propagate vertically or horizontally, especially in multi-story buildings .Materials and FireproofingThe most effective fire-resistant trays are made of steel or aluminum with fireproof coatings. Coatings or fireproof tapes, such as FLAMMOTECT-A or DG-CR 0.7, can enhance flame resistance and maintain cable functionality during a fire . For installations passing through walls or floors, fire-rated penetration sealing materials are required to maintain compartmentalization and prevent fire spread .Installation ConsiderationsVertical trays act like chimneys; fire can travel rapidly along them if not protected .Sealing penetrations with firestop packs, mastic, or mineral wool is essential for maintaining fire integrity .Routine inspection of fireproof coatings and tray integrity ensures long-term effectiveness .Segregation of power and signal cables in dedicated trays reduces risk of interference and localized overheating .SummaryFor fire-fighting systems, fireproof cable trays are strongly recommended or required by safety standards. They help maintain the functional integrity of critical circuits, reduce fire spread, and comply with fire safety regulations. Using standard trays without fire resistance is not advisable in high-risk or emergency-critical applications. Proper material selection, fireproof coatings, and firestopping measures are key to ensuring safety and compliance .
